[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#536497: Apache2 become unkillable after trying to stop it



Package: apache2
Version: 2.2.9-10+lenny3

Sometime when I try to stop or restart apache2 (via /etc/init.d/apache2 stop/restart), script says that it stop apache successful, but new apache instance can't start, because old apache running process freeze and become unkillable (by killall, kill -s 9, etc) while tcp ports are still binded to old process. Only complete system reboot helps.

/var/log/kern.log: (this message appers many times in this file, even before the time of first apache stop try)

Jul 10 15:38:28 turek kernel: [70406.328053] INFO: task apache2:19774 blocked for more than 120 seconds.
Jul 10 15:38:28 turek kernel: [70406.328091] "echo 0 > /proc/sys/kernel/hung_task_timeout_secs" disables this message.
Jul 10 15:38:28 turek kernel: [70406.328119] apache2       D ee64bfa4     0 19774      1
Jul 10 15:38:28 turek kernel: [70406.328140]        ee4011c0 00000082 c017eef9 ee64bfa4 bf9b5a20 ee40134c c160bfa0 00000000
Jul 10 15:38:28 turek kernel: [70406.328172]        ee64bc7a 00e165f2 ffffffff 00000002 00000000 00000000 00000000 000000ff
Jul 10 15:38:28 turek kernel: [70406.328211]        ef43c1d8 ef43c1e0 ef43c1dc ee4011c0 c02b8a44 ef43c1e0 ef4c1cb0 ee4011c0
Jul 10 15:38:28 turek kernel: [70406.328251] Call Trace:
Jul 10 15:38:28 turek kernel: [70406.328291]  [<c017eef9>] do_sys_poll+0x267/0x2e7
Jul 10 15:38:28 turek kernel: [70406.328329]  [<c02b8a44>] __mutex_lock_slowpath+0x50/0x7b
Jul 10 15:38:28 turek kernel: [70406.328359]  [<c02b88da>] mutex_lock+0xa/0xb
Jul 10 15:38:28 turek kernel: [70406.328377]  [<c0216e1c>] acpi_ec_transaction+0x65/0x2fd
Jul 10 15:38:28 turek kernel: [70406.328408]  [<c01e146d>] vsnprintf+0x411/0x452
Jul 10 15:38:28 turek kernel: [70406.328433]  [<c0217289>] acpi_ec_burst_enable+0x1a/0x1e
Jul 10 15:38:28 turek kernel: [70406.328457]  [<c02172fd>] acpi_ec_space_handler+0x5c/0x149
Jul 10 15:38:28 turek kernel: [70406.329074]  [<c02172a1>] acpi_ec_space_handler+0x0/0x149
Jul 10 15:38:28 turek kernel: [70406.329095]  [<c020343d>] acpi_ev_address_space_dispatch+0x128/0x169
Jul 10 15:38:28 turek kernel: [70406.329125]  [<c02070cd>] acpi_ex_access_region+0x1a4/0x1b6
Jul 10 15:38:28 turek kernel: [70406.329155]  [<c02071ea>] acpi_ex_field_datum_io+0x10b/0x193
Jul 10 15:38:28 turek kernel: [70406.329179]  [<c01e1014>] string+0x27/0x6f
Jul 10 15:38:28 turek kernel: [70406.329202]  [<c020730b>] acpi_ex_extract_from_field+0x99/0x222
Jul 10 15:38:28 turek kernel: [70406.329229]  [<c0213ca3>] acpi_ut_allocate_object_desc_dbg+0x36/0x65
Jul 10 15:38:28 turek kernel: [70406.329255]  [<c0213ce7>] acpi_ut_create_internal_object_dbg+0x15/0x72
Jul 10 15:38:28 turek kernel: [70406.329284]  [<c0205f17>] acpi_ex_read_data_from_field+0xff/0x12c
Jul 10 15:38:28 turek kernel: [70406.329310]  [<c020aad9>] acpi_ex_resolve_node_to_value+0x151/0x1d8
Jul 10 15:38:28 turek kernel: [70406.329336]  [<c02068b7>] acpi_ex_resolve_to_value+0x206/0x213
Jul 10 15:38:28 turek kernel: [70406.329361]  [<c0201d43>] acpi_ds_evaluate_name_path+0x6d/0xec
Jul 10 15:38:28 turek kernel: [70406.329385]  [<c0200c47>] acpi_ds_exec_end_op+0x72/0x3af
Jul 10 15:38:28 turek kernel: [70406.329408]  [<c020efb7>] acpi_ps_parse_loop+0x5db/0x778
Jul 10 15:38:28 turek kernel: [70406.329436]  [<c020e40d>] acpi_ps_parse_aml+0x5f/0x26b
Jul 10 15:38:28 turek kernel: [70406.329460]  [<c020f643>] acpi_ps_execute_method+0x100/0x19d
Jul 10 15:38:28 turek kernel: [70406.329484]  [<c020cacc>] acpi_ns_evaluate+0x90/0xe4
Jul 10 15:38:28 turek kernel: [70406.329505]  [<c020c747>] acpi_evaluate_object+0x13c/0x1e1
Jul 10 15:38:28 turek kernel: [70406.329545]  [<c01ff4d2>] acpi_evaluate_integer+0x80/0xb4
Jul 10 15:38:28 turek kernel: [70406.329572]  [<f0824143>] acpi_thermal_get_temperature+0x26/0x33 [thermal]
Jul 10 15:38:28 turek kernel: [70406.329614]  [<f082571f>] acpi_thermal_temp_seq_show+0x12/0x4d [thermal]
Jul 10 15:38:28 turek kernel: [70406.329640]  [<c018a7df>] seq_read+0xe6/0x26f
Jul 10 15:38:28 turek kernel: [70406.329667]  [<c018a6f9>] seq_read+0x0/0x26f
Jul 10 15:38:28 turek kernel: [70406.329687]  [<c01a13de>] proc_reg_read+0x58/0x6b
Jul 10 15:38:28 turek kernel: [70406.329711]  [<c01a1386>] proc_reg_read+0x0/0x6b
Jul 10 15:38:28 turek kernel: [70406.329730]  [<c0174a52>] vfs_read+0x81/0x11e
Jul 10 15:38:28 turek kernel: [70406.329753]  [<c0174ea3>] sys_read+0x3c/0x63
Jul 10 15:38:28 turek kernel: [70406.329790]  [<c0103853>] sysenter_past_esp+0x78/0xb1
Jul 10 15:38:28 turek kernel: [70406.329825]  =======================

/var/log/apache/error.log
* nothing interesting *


Using debian lenny, all packeges up to date. Installed also apche2-mpm-prefork
This bug appears only some times :( .

Thanks

Reply to: